Last week, a significant shift occurred in software development practices at Zencoder, a Canadian tech firm. Product managers and designers directly built and shipped code, bypassing traditional engineering processes. This development signals a potential transformation in how software organizations operate, suggesting a move toward more agile and efficient workflows.
The Company and Product
Zencoder, known for its innovative approach to software solutions, has embraced a new paradigm where non-engineering roles take on tasks traditionally reserved for developers. By utilizing advanced tools, product managers and designers at Zencoder can now directly implement their ideas, significantly reducing the time from concept to production. This approach not only accelerates development but also empowers team members to take ownership of their projects, fostering a more dynamic and responsive work environment.
